chiark / gitweb /
move SEQNUM event skipping to udevsend
authorKay Sievers <kay.sievers@suse.de>
Fri, 25 Nov 2005 18:03:16 +0000 (19:03 +0100)
committerKay Sievers <kay.sievers@suse.de>
Fri, 25 Nov 2005 18:03:16 +0000 (19:03 +0100)
Signed-off-by: Kay Sievers <kay.sievers@suse.de>
udevd.c

diff --git a/udevd.c b/udevd.c
index 25ef857a8cc177f5099836ce73b0972bfdc7db50..b87fe564134df50afb59509c19d77454ede56ca8 100644 (file)
--- a/udevd.c
+++ b/udevd.c
@@ -979,13 +979,8 @@ int main(int argc, char *argv[], char *envp[])
                /* get user socket message */
                if (FD_ISSET(udevd_sock, &readfds)) {
                        msg = get_udevd_msg();
-                       if (msg) {
-                               if (msg->type == UDEVD_UEVENT_UDEVSEND && msg->seqnum != 0) {
-                                       info("skip non-kernel message with SEQNUM");
-                                       free(msg);
-                               } else
-                                       msg_queue_insert(msg);
-                       }
+                       if (msg)
+                               msg_queue_insert(msg);
                }
 
                /* get kernel netlink message */